Additional information:

delta-3 -Carene was tested for skin sensitisation in female Dunkin-Hartley guinea pigs. Groups of guinea pigs (10 or 12/group) received four occluded dermal exposure for 24 hours in scapular region of 50% delta-3-carene followed by challenge dose on the shaven flanks with 10, 3, 1% and vehicle.

 

In the first set of experiments 8 out of 12 and in second, 7 out of 10 animals showed presence of erythema which was considered as positive reaction.

Therefore, delta-3-carene was found to be a skin-sensitiser.

Justification for classification or non-classification

As delta-3-carene showed clear signs of skin sensitisation, it is classified as skin sensitiser category 1B, H317 according to CLP Regulation (EC) N° 1272/2008 and as skin sensitiser "Xi, R43: May cause sensitisation by skin contact" according to Directive 67/548/EEC.
